In the first of our two spooky weeks, Steph tells us about the Ouija board, its journey from spiritualist tool to board game and how it became erroneously associated with demons (hint: it's that movie you think of).
We also chat about the loudest bird call, the troubling purchasing of land by Scientology and it's followers in Clearwater, Florida, consent laws in New South Wales and the deep dissatisfaction that is felt around the globe. 
Finally, we talk about talking about Joker.
